Liselotte Elizabeth Charlotte, Princess Palatine, Duchesse dOrleans, died on this day 8 December 1722. Liselotte had to convert to Catholicism at the time of her marriage to Monsieur - Philippe, Duc dOrleans, the younger brother of King Louis XIV of France. Monsieur was previously married to Charles II of Englands favourite sister, Minette. His first wife having died at a very young age, he then married Liselotte, who herself had previously been a possible contender to be the wife of William III, Stadtholder of the Dutch Republic and later King William III of England. Liselotte is best known for her gossipy letters, which detail many of the happenings of the French court.
